Dbx does not work when debugging g++ exes.
Hi,
We are just getting started building our application on redhat el5 with sunstudio 12.
We are compiling and linking our app with gcc 4.1 as we need to be able to link against some 3rd party libraries build on rhel4 that we do not have source for.
We now can compile and link fine but dbx does not work when it is fed the executable.
We get the error
dbx: warning: Bad transition in runtime linker interface. CONSISTENT->CONSISTENT[
and dbx freezes.
Note : This is built with -m32 on a 64bit kernel. Also we have not yet rebuilt all the opensource libs used on gcc 4.1 as we have a large number of them.
Any ideas ?
The complete output of running dbx :
Output from dbx :
debug /ps_rels/Dev/linux_rhel5/exe/sx
Reading sx
Reading ld-linux.so.2
Reading libz.so.1
Reading libxerces-c.so.27
Reading libxalan-c.so.110
Reading libxalanMsg.so.110
Reading libsde.so
Reading libsg.so
Reading libpe.so
Reading libsqlite.so.0
Reading libsqlite3.so.0
Reading libgeos.so.2
Reading libpng12.so.0
Reading libX11.so.6
Reading libXm.so.4
Reading libXt.so.6
Reading libXi.so.6
Reading libXext.so.6
Reading libXrender.so.1
Reading libfreetype.so.6
Reading libexpat.so.0
Reading libfontconfig.so.1
Reading libcairo.so.2
Reading libglib-2.0.so.0
Reading libgmodule-2.0.so.0
Reading libgobject-2.0.so.0
Reading libgthread-2.0.so.0
Reading libpango-1.0.so.0
Reading libpangocairo-1.0.so.0
Reading libpangoft2-1.0.so.0
Reading libatk-1.0.so.0
Reading libgtk-x11-2.0.so.0
Reading libgdk-x11-2.0.so.0
Reading libgdk_pixbuf-2.0.so.0
Reading libtiff.so.3
Reading librt.so.1
Reading libwx_gtk2_xrc-2.8.so.0
Reading libwx_gtk2_qa-2.8.so.0
Reading libwx_gtk2_html-2.8.so.0
Reading libwx_gtk2_adv-2.8.so.0
Reading libwx_gtk2_core-2.8.so.0
Reading libwx_base_xml-2.8.so.0
Reading libwx_base_net-2.8.so.0
Reading libwx_base-2.8.so.0
Reading libboost_thread-gcc-mt-1_33_1.so.1.33.1
Reading libboost_filesystem-gcc-mt-1_33_1.so.1.33.1
Reading libncurses.so.5
Reading libnsl.so.1
Reading libdl.so.2
Reading libACE.so.5.5.1
Reading libpthread.so.0
Reading libpam.so.0
Reading libm.so.6
Reading libc.so.6
Reading libstdc++.so.6
Reading libgcc_s.so.1
Reading libicuuc.so.34
Reading libicui18n.so.34
Reading libstdc++.so.5
Reading libXau.so.6
Reading libXdmcp.so.6
Reading libXmu.so.6
Reading libXp.so.6
Reading libXft.so.2
Reading libjpeg.so.62
Reading libSM.so.6
Reading libICE.so.6
Reading libexpat.so.1
Reading libXfixes.so.3
Reading libXrandr.so.2
Reading libXinerama.so.1
Reading libXcursor.so.1
Reading libXxf86vm.so.1
Reading libaudit.so.0
Reading libicudata.so.34
Reading libnss_files.so.2
Reading libnss_dns.so.2
Reading libresolv.so.2
[b]dbx: warning: Bad transition in runtime linker interface. CONSISTENT->CONSISTENT[/b]
Reading libnss_ldap.so.2
Reading libcom_err.so.2

